The overview below groups typical Water Pressure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Marietta,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Costs - Water pressure repair services typically range from $150 to $500 depending on the extent of the issue and the necessary repairs. For example, minor fixes may cost around $150, while more extensive repairs could reach $500 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for water pressure repairs varies, with common parts like pressure regulators priced between $50 and $200. Additional components or replacements can increase the overall expense.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for water pressure repair services us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our, depending on local rates and the complexity of the repair. Total labor costs depend on the repair duration and scope.
Additional Fees - Unexpected issues or additional repairs may add to the overall cost, with some projects exceeding $600. It is advisable to contact local service providers for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es low water pressure in a home? Low water pressure can result from issues such as clogged pipes, leaks, or a malfunctioning pressure regulator that may require inspection and repair by local service providers.
How can water pressure be increased? Local pros can evaluate the plumbing system to identify restrictions or faults and recommend solutions like pipe cleaning, replacing faulty regulators, or installing pressure-boosting devices.
Is water pressure repair necessary for leaks? Yes, leaks can reduce water pressure and cause damage; professional repair services can address leaks and restore proper water flow.
What are signs of water pressure problems? Common signs include inconsistent water flow, reduced flow from fixtures, or unusual noises in pipes, which can be diagnosed by local plumbing specialists.
How often should water pressure be checked? It’s advisable to have water pressure inspected if experiencing flow issues or periodically as part of routine plumbing maintenance by local service providers.
